Application for approval of the Nexus Hospitals Victorian Nurses Enterprise Agreement 2024

  1. An application has been made for approval of an enterprise agreement known as the Nexus Hospitals Victorian Nurses Enterprise Agreement 2024 (the Agreement). The application is made under section 185 of the Fair Work Act 2009 (the Act). The Agreement is a single enterprise agreement.

  1. The Employer has provided written undertakings. A copy of these undertakings is attached in Annexure A. I am satisfied the undertakings will not cause financial detriment to any employee covered by the Agreement and that the undertakings will not result in substantial changes to the Agreement. I therefore note the undertakings are taken to be terms of the Agreement under section 201(3) of the Act.

  1. Subject to the undertakings, I am satisfied that each of the requirements of sections 186, 187, 188, 190, 193 and 193A relevant to this application for approval have been met. The Agreement does not cover all the employees of the employer, however, taking into account the factors in sections 186(3) and (3A), I am satisfied that the group of employees was fairly chosen.

  1. The Australian Nursing and Midwifery Federation being a bargaining representative for the Agreement has given notice under section 183 of the Act that it wants the Agreement to cover it. I therefore note the Agreement covers the organisation under section 201(2) of the Act.

  1. The Agreement is approved today 8 May 2025. It will operate from 26 May 2025. The nominal expiry date is 13 December 2027.
